Location & Neighborhood
Here’s what I love about this location — you’re in Cannaregio, which means you get the real Venice experience without being completely overwhelmed by crowds. The property earned an 8.6 location score, and I can see why. You’re close enough to walk to San Marco (about 15 minutes through some gorgeous back streets), but far enough away that you can actually breathe. The Rialto Market is practically around the corner, and there’s this fantastic little bacaro just two blocks away where locals actually drink their morning coffee.

House Rules at I Quattro Mori by Wonderful Italy
Pets:
- Pets are not allowed.
Parties:
- Parties/events are not allowed
Smoking:
- Smoking is not allowed.
Check-in:
- From 15:00 to 00:00
- Guests are required to show a photo identification and credit card upon check-in
Check-out:
- Until 10:00
Age restriction:
- The minimum age for check-in is 18
